Money making; stamping and milling the disks and weighing the finished coins mb-width 2736 an area behind St Martin-in-the-FieldsMoney making; stamping and milling the disks and weighing the finished coins, 20th century. When the disks have been cut they are 'marked' (top left), that is, the edge is slightly raised to protect the coin from abrasion, then washed in acid, cleaned in sawdust and dried by hot air.
